Scratched Knees

When I fall, scratch a knee, he picks me up again.
But love, not today; leave me rest awhile.
It's raining and dreary, I hear the beating train.
When I fall, scratch a knee, he picks me up again.
The tracks lead nowhere, this is the way I came.
No, not today; let me sleep upon the rail.
When I fall,  scratch a knee, he picks me up again
But love, not today; leave me -  rest awhile.
